Verify the BIC with your beneficiary bank: Database records are informational only. swiftbic.org is not affiliated with SWIFT. Always verify the SWIFT/BIC code and name of the beneficiary with the receiving bank or official registration records before initiating any international wire transfer.

Common Mistakes: Do not confuse the SWIFT/BIC code (identifies the bank branch) with the IBAN (identifies the specific bank account). Using an incorrect branch suffix or a deactivated code can result in payments being returned, delayed, or subject to significant administrative return fees.
